2026 Mazda CX-5 2.5 S Premium Plus
MSRP $40,485 including destination and delivery, against MSRP $38,395 for the 2.5 S Premium one rung below. What that step buys is equipment and only equipment — a 15.6-inch center display, a hands-free power liftgate, the 360° View Monitor and the Adaptive Front-Lighting System. The engine, the transmission and standard i-ACTIV AWD® are the same on both.
What the Premium Plus Adds Over the 2.5 S Premium
Both trims run the same 187-hp SKYACTIV®-G 2.5, the same 6-speed automatic and the same standard i-ACTIV AWD®, so the move from MSRP $38,395 to MSRP $40,485 buys equipment and nothing else. This is the whole of it — five items, all of them standard on this trim and none of them offered as a package below it.
15.6 Inches, With Touch Control
The 2.5 S through the 2.5 S Premium carry a 12.9-inch center display. This trim steps up to a 15.6-inch screen with touch control — 2.7 inches more display, and the screen size is set by trim rather than by an option package.
Hands-Free Power Liftgate
A hands-free power liftgate with programmable height adjustment. It opens on approach, so there is no foot-kick sensor to learn, and the height it stops at can be set to clear a low garage ceiling.
360° View Monitor
A 360° View Monitor with underfloor, parking and mirrors-folded views, paired with Front Cross Traffic Alert and Braking — the system that watches for traffic crossing behind you as you back out of a space.
Adaptive Front-Lighting System
The Adaptive Front-Lighting System (AFS) steers the headlight beam with the front wheels, so the light follows the road through a curve instead of pointing straight ahead into it.
Personalization System & Paddle Shifters
Driver-specific seat, mirror and climate presets that come back with the driver, plus manual gear control through the 6-speed automatic using the paddle shifters.

What the Step Up Does Not Change
Worth stating plainly, because it is half of the decision: the numbers below are identical on this trim and on the four beneath it. Nothing here is a reason to move up the ladder, and nothing here is a reason to stay put.
SKYACTIV®-G 2.5
- 187 horsepower at 6,000 rpm
- 186 lb-ft of torque at 4,000 rpm
- Naturally aspirated 2.5-liter four-cylinder — the outgoing CX-5’s turbocharged engine is not offered
- Regular unleaded, 87 octane
i-ACTIV AWD® & 6-Speed Automatic
- i-ACTIV AWD® standard on this trim and on all four below it
- 6-speed automatic transmission
- Paddle shifters on this trim only
- Up to 1,500 lb towing, properly equipped, on every trim
26 MPG Combined
- 24 mpg city / 30 mpg highway / 26 mpg combined
- Five passengers, two rows
- 33.7 cu ft behind the rear seat, 66.5 cu ft with it folded
- 3-yr/36,000-mile basic and 5-yr/60,000-mile powertrain warranty

Frequently Asked Questions
How much is the CX-5 2.5 S Premium Plus?⌄
MSRP $40,485, including destination and delivery. The trim directly below it, the 2.5 S Premium, is MSRP $38,395, so the step up is $2,090 on the same MSRP basis. MSRP excludes tax, title, license, the dealer documentary service fee and the tag fee.
What does the 2.5 S Premium Plus add over the 2.5 S Premium?⌄
Five things: the 15.6-inch center display with touch control in place of the 12.9-inch display, the hands-free power liftgate with programmable height adjustment, the 360° View Monitor with Front Cross Traffic Alert and Braking, the Adaptive Front-Lighting System (AFS), and the Personalization System with paddle shifters. The engine, the transmission and the drivetrain do not change.
Is the 2.5 S Premium Plus quicker than the trims below it?⌄
No. Every CX-5 in this lineup uses the same 187-hp SKYACTIV®-G 2.5-liter engine and the same 6-speed automatic, and the redesign dropped the turbocharged engine entirely. Horsepower is not something you buy up this ladder.
Is all-wheel drive standard on the 2.5 S Premium Plus?⌄
Yes. i-ACTIV AWD® is standard on the 2.5 S Premium Plus and on every trim beneath it, so all-wheel drive is not part of what the step up buys and there is no upcharge to add anywhere in the lineup.
Does the 2.5 S Premium Plus tow or carry more than the other trims?⌄
No. Towing is 1,500 lb properly equipped and cargo is 33.7 cu ft behind the rear seat, 66.5 cu ft with the second row folded, on every trim including this one. Fuel economy is the same 26 mpg combined, 24 city and 30 highway, for the same reason: one engine, one drivetrain.
Where does the 2.5 S Premium Plus sit in the CX-5 lineup?⌄
At the top of five trims. The ladder runs MSRP $31,485 on the 2.5 S, MSRP $33,485 on the 2.5 S Select, MSRP $35,745 on the 2.5 S Preferred, MSRP $38,395 on the 2.5 S Premium and MSRP $40,485 here. There is no Signature trim and no turbocharged trim above it.
